In celebration of Nigeria's63rd Independence Anniversary, President Bola Ahmed Tinubu will address the nation in a special broadcast on Sunday, October1,2023, at7 am. This announcement was made by Chief Ajuri Ngelale, the Special Adviser to the President on Media and Publicity.
